During the scanning process, AIDE compares the actual state of the file system with the reference values stored in the baseline database and informs you if there are any differences. You can either run AIDE scanning manually or configure automatic scanning. AIDE scanning can take up to 50 minutes depending on the system data. AIDE records the scanning results to the /var/log/aide/aide_scan_status.log file.
You must run AIDE scans on a regular basis.
